
STM32
弑名者
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
STM32 系统定时器与外部中断响应级别实验测试
实验思路: 通过对比系统定时器产生中断点亮灯1后while(1)模拟忙碌,以及按键点亮灯2后while(1)模拟忙碌来对比优先级。 先通过开启自动装载寄存器触发系统定时器 SysTick_Config(SystemCoreClock / 10); core_cm3.h static __INLINE uint32_t SysTick_Config(uint32_t ticks) { i...原创 2020-03-23 17:54:06 · 730 阅读 · 0 评论 -
STM32外部中断响应级别实验测试
对于SMT32中断响应分为两种:抢占优先级,响应优先级。 详细可查看:【STM32开发】STM32外部中断 注意:A > B是指中断级别更高,0是最高,15为最小,0 > 15 举个栗子: 有A、B两个中断 一、抢占式优先级 : A > B 1.B先进入中断子程序,但并没有执行完,此时A中断触发,这时候B停止,让A先执行。 2.A先进入中断子程序,但并没有执行完,此时B中断触...原创 2020-03-23 17:25:59 · 1351 阅读 · 0 评论 -
【STM32开发】STM32外部中断
1、抢占优先级和响应优先级在了解中断之前,先了解一下它们之间的优先级别。STM32的中断源具有两种优先级:一种为抢占优先级;另一种为响应优先级(亚优先级),其属性编号越小,表明它的优先级别越高。抢占是指打断其他中断的属性,即低抢占优先级的中断A可以被高抢占优先级的中断B打断,执行完中断服务函数B后,再返回继续执行中断服务函数A,由此会出现中断嵌套。响应属性则应用在抢占属性相同的情况下,即当两个中断...转载 2020-03-23 10:05:34 · 847 阅读 · 0 评论